Executive Leader's Announcements

Minutes:

The Executive Leader announced that in May 2020 Fareham Borough Council was awarded around £104,000 in European funding to support the safe reopening of high streets and the local economy.A comprehensive economic recovery action plan is currently being drafted for the September Executive; however, ahead of this, work to encourage the public back into the town centre, and district centres, has already begun.

 

The Executive Leader stated that, as part of this, the Council has launched a campaign to Shop Local and Eat Local to help encourage shoppers and diners back onto the high street.  The Executive Leader also stated that a press release will be issued tomorrow morning and a marketing campaign will include:

 

·         Social media banners

·         Posters (car parks and key locations)

·         Bus stop posters

 

The reach of the campaign will broaden further over the next couple of weeks with flags due to be installed in the non-pedestrianised area of West Street within the next couple of weeks and new graphics on some of our refuse vehicles by the middle of August.

10(3)

Covid-19 Community Recovery Plan pdf icon PDF 283 KB

A report by the Director of Leisure and Community.

Minutes:

At the invitation of the Executive Leader, Councillor R H Price, JP addressed the Executive on this item.

 

RESOLVED that the Executive approves the Covid-19 Community Recovery Plan and the following actions therein:

 

i)         to support our Community Centres and Sports Clubs through this challenging period, a special grants programme be considered to assist them with the additional expenses being accrued at this time.  This scheme will be presented in a separate report to the Executive;

ii)            the Leisure Centre contract, regarding the agreed capital investment and the duration of the contract, be reviewed.  The results of this review will be presented in a separate report to the Executive;

iii)           an assessment of the Council’s Arts and Entertainment project, including its capital costs and current business plan be carried out.  The results of this review will be presented in a separate report to the Executive; 

iv)           youth projects are likely to face additional costs when they finally reopen their facilities.  As the Youth Activity Fund for the year has yet to be paid out, it offers an opportunity for the Council to distribute the funding to best support the Youth Projects;

v)            to build on the lessons learnt from the pandemic and to reflect these changes in the future service level agreements with our voluntary organisations;

vi)           to work closely with our voluntary organisations to understand more fully the issues at hand and identify longer term solutions to the provision of the Food Bank;

vii)          to develop alternative proposals to replace the Christmas Lights Switch-On event.  These proposals will be presented in a separate report to the Executive;

viii)        in order to encourage smaller craft stands to the Fareham and Portchester markets, those traders not eligible for the discretionary business grant to receive free pitch hire until Christmas 2020; and

ix)           to present a separate report to the Executive recommending the establishment of a community lottery in Fareham.

15.

Leisure and Community

15(1)

Covid-19 Impact on Leisure Centres pdf icon PDF 83 KB

A report by the Director of Leisure and Community.

Additional documents:

Minutes:

RESOLVED that the Executive:

(a)  agrees to proceed with the capital expenditure of £6.81 million to enhance the Leisure facilities at both centres, but particularly at Fareham Leisure Centre;

(b)  agrees the principle of the COVID -19 recovery deal proposed within the report between Fareham Borough Council and Everyone Active up to the amount of £1.83 million to enable the reopening of Fareham and Holly Hill Leisure Centres; and

(c)  delegates authority to the Director of Leisure and Community and the Deputy Chief Executive Officer to agree minor amendments to the deal following consultation with the Executive Member for Leisure and Community.
